Is Tower Bridge Exhibition fully accessible?
We're delighted to confirm that Tower Bridge Exhibition is fully accessible. There is lift access taking visitors to all levels in the towers and the Engine Rooms meaning that visitors can enjoy all parts of this iconic landmark. Accessible toilets are available once inside the Exhibition, located in the towers and in the Engine Rooms. Visit our Access for All page for more details.
Can I take my belongings into the Exhibition
As Tower Bridge remains a working bridge we are unable to offer bag storage or a cloakroom on site, but you will be able to take your belongings with you. We do not restrict the use of prams, pushchairs or wheelchairs within the Exhibition spaces.
